State Bank of India selects Yalamanchili payment processing platform

Source: Yalamanchili

State Bank of India has chosen global payments solutions provider, Yalamanchili, to provide the payment processing platform behind its recently launched State Bank Xpress Money Card, which enables customers to accept instant money transfers from the UAE directly onto the card.

The Xpress Money Card is a prepaid Visa card co-branded between State Bank of India and the UAE Exchange and provides a convenient and cost effective facility for customers from the UAE to remit funds to India. The UAE Exchange branch remits funds in INR directly to the beneficiary Xpress Money card in India. The State Bank Xpress Money Card can be loaded with up to Rs. 50,000 and can be used to withdraw cash from any Visa friendly ATM worldwide, as well as for point of sale and e-commerce transactions at any merchant that accepts Visa.

State Bank of India has integrated Yalamanchili's payment processing platform into its existing infrastructure, enabling it to create and manage the product directly. Yalamanchili has also provided a next generation backend portal to State Bank of India which gives direct access to, and control over, product configuration down to individual card parameters in a controlled environment.
